TCC Truck Driving Program

Introduction

The Tidewater Community College Truck Driver Training Program gives students the opportunity to obtain the skills necessary for a successful, well-paid career in the trucking industry.

Upon entering our program, students should have knowledge of standard shift vehicle and clutch operation.

Our program is an intense eight weeks of combined classroom instruction (30%) and practical training (70%). We offer both day and evening classes which meet Monday through Friday at our Suffolk site on College Drive.

TCC does not guarantee nor assist students with employment upon completion of the program. However, at graduation, there are company recruiters that provide students with valuable information.

The Basics

Students should be able to read and understand the Department of Transportation (DOT) Manual. Although there are no special educational requirements for admission to the program, you must have an understanding of basic mathematics, reading and writing.

The course includes DOT rules and regulations, defensive driving, maintenance, hazardous material, backing the tractor/trailer (9 exercises), and over-the-road and city driving. The 280 hours of instruction are broken down to 120 hours of classroom and personal instruction, and 160 hours of practical application.

During the first week of class, students will review the Division of Motor Vehicles (DMV) Commercial Driver’s License manual. At the end of the week, DMV comes to the school to test students for their CDL learner’s permit.

PLEASE NOTE: If you can’t obtain your CDL learner’s permit by the beginning of the second week of class, you will NOT be able to continue the program.

Throughout the next seven weeks, each student receives three evaluations: a 9-day evaluation, a mid-term evaluation, and a final evaluation. In order to receive a certificate, a passing grade in the following courses must be received:

TRK 101 – DOT Safety Rules and Regulations (2 credits) TRK 102 – Preventive Maintenance for Truck Drivers (1 credit) TRK 103 – Tractor Trailer Driving (9 credits) TRK 110 – Survey of the Trucking Industry (3 credits) SDV 106 – Preparation for Employment (1 credit)

Applying to the program

After you have applied for admission to TCC, taken the placement tests if required and applied for financial aid:

Bring your Student ID number and a form of payment to the Truck Driver Training Program Office Portsmouth Campus 120 Campus Drive Building C, room C-117

If you are using financial aid, make sure it's awarded and posted in your myTCC Student Center.

After you are registered in the program, you will receive information about required documents. Do not obtain any of these documents until you are registered.

All required paperwork (including drug test results) must be turned in 2 weeks prior to the start of class.

It is your responsibility to pay any costs associated with these documents and to contact the trucking office at 757-822-2428 to report any problems.

You will need to provide:

A DMV report showing at least 7 years of driving history

The college reserves the right to reject any applicant whose driving record is judged unacceptable or who has a criminal record. If your driving record shows more than 5 demerit points, you will not be admitted to the program.

Copy of your Virginia driver’s license

No restrictions, suspensions or revocations. Out-of-state licenses will not be accepted. If there are any discrepancies regarding your driver’s license, the student will be immediately dropped from the program.

Department of Transportation (DOT) substance abuse screening (drug test), requiredunder Federal Regulation 382.103The drug test should be taken within 30 days before classes begin. A one-time negative resultsis required. If the result comes in "dilute negative/dilute specimen” or “positive,” you will bedropped from the program. However, you may return at the next class session with a negativeresult.

Department of Transportation (DOT) Medical Examination Report and Medical Examiner’sCertificate

Most physicals are good for two years. However, any health conditions stated on your physicalform could affect the expiration date. Some medical conditions such as a history of hearttrouble, diabetes, mental illness or serious back injuries may affect your ability to complete theprogram.

You may use a facility of your choice for your tests, but it must be in accordance withDepartment of Transportation procedures. You must be examined by a medical professionallisted on the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ners.

If any circumstances cause this paperwork to be delayed, the student will not be allowed to start class. If a problem is discovered after the class has begun, the student will be withdrawn immediately. If the withdrawal occurs after the second day of class, only a partial refund of tuition will be made.

Books and supplies

The Tractor Trailer Driver Handbook/Workbook, Driver's Daily Log, Hazardous Materials, and Federal Motor Carrier Safety Regulations are approximately $65.

Students are required to purchase a yellow DOT safety vest, available at the Barnes & Noble at TCC bookstore in MacArthur Center, Norfolk.
